I have some things I'd like to point out on these spam label and degen ban that's currently trending.
1. Degen rain drops- raindrop is a way of promoting casts to get farther reach and more engagements, @jacek shares casts with raindrops almost everyday and users like me that follows him see it everytime he posts it, I engage with them, even though the user (original caster) isn't following me and sometimes I don't follow them, but because it is what the casts are made for.
The caster may not see my reply, because they aren't following me, thereby making it look spammy.
2. Moxie promote- from its name you already know what it's meant for, to promote casts, and just like rain drops, it is to increase reach and engagements.
And I believe @v and other top casters on Warpcast endorse these two systems, so why the spam label on accounts doing what was endorsed by them.
Also, I see people like @tylerfoust.eth labeled spammy, someone with a popular and well doing channel (/sense).
